Changing a order car key replacement key can vary significantly depending upon the kind of key, the make and design of the vehicle, and whether you have access to the initial key.
Steps to Replace a Car Key
Determine the Key Type: Determine which type of key you require to replace. This will affect how and where you opt for a replacement.
Locate Your Vehicle's Identification Number (VIN): This distinct number can frequently be found on the control panel or inside the chauffeur's side door and is important for determining your vehicle.
Collect Necessary Documentation: Collect any needed documents, consisting of evidence of ownership (like a vehicle registration or title), a driver's license, and any existing keys or fobs, if readily available.
Pick a Replacement Method:
Dealer Replacement: Visit your vehicle's manufacturer dealership for a direct replacement. This can be more pricey however is typically reliable. Locksmith professional Service: Many locksmith professionals focus on car key replacements. Ensure they have the right tools and experience for your vehicle type. DIY Options: For standard keys, some regional hardware shops can cut keys for you. For key fobs, you may discover replacement alternatives online, however shows might be needed.
Setting the Key: If the brand-new key is electronic, it might require to be configured to your vehicle. This procedure can generally be done by a dealer or a qualified locksmith professional.
Check the New Key: After replacement, make sure that all functions of the key work correctly, including ignition, locks, and any extra functions.
Expense of Car Key Replacement
The cost of replacing a car key can vary commonly based on numerous aspects, including key type, vehicle make and model, and replacement technique. Here is a general cost variety:
Type of KeyAverage CostTraditional Key₤ 2 - ₤ 10Transponder Key₤ 50 - ₤ 150Key Fob₤ 100 - ₤ 300 (plus shows charges)Smart Key₤ 200 - ₤ 500 (plus programming charges)Keyless Entry₤ 200 - ₤ 400
Prices may vary based on geographical place and dealer policies, making it advisable to look around for the finest offer.

The length of time does it require to replace a car key?
Replacement time can vary. If going to a dealership, it can take anywhere from a few minutes to numerous days, depending upon key type and programs requirements. A locksmith might supply faster service.
2. Can I get a car key made without the initial?
Yes, lots of locksmiths have the ability to produce new keys from the VIN and other documents, though this may be more pricey.
3. What should I do if my key fob quits working?
Attempt changing the battery initially. If the issue persists, you may need to configure the key fob again or go to a car dealership for diagnosis.
4. Exist any security functions in modern car keys?
Yes, modern-day keys often include features such as immobilizers, which prevent the engine from beginning without the proper key and therefore boost the vehicle's security.
5. Can I configure a new key myself?
While some standard transponder keys and key fobs can be self-programmed following the vehicle's manual, more current designs often require specialized equipment offered just at dealerships or certified locksmiths.
